Twr noun sg. emphatic
ṭwr, ṭwrˀ (ṭūr, ṭūrā) n.m. mountain
In LJLA the plural is regularly written טוורין (presumably ṭawrīn and the singular forms (including the construct) are also often written with double waw; a similar phonology reflected in the regular Sam spelling טבר

  1 mountain Com.
  2 high pasture, field Jud, CPA, Syr.
  3 parapet (?) Nab.

br noun pl. emphatic
br, brˀ (bar (ber), brā) n.m. son
plural: bnīn (Sam. const. also bārī!); absolute: bar in literary and Eastern dialects, ber in Western. In the plurals of compounds br almost always appears in the plural form itself.

  1 son, child Com. --(a) of an animal Com.
  2 member of the same cohort (see also 'compounds' 3.2) Com. --(a) metaph.: disciple Syr. (a.1) in const. w. PN of a famous person Syr.
